    I am hoping to Visit Disney with my family Oct 2012. I understand some of the new Fantasyland should be opened late 2012 do you know what attractions are opening in the first phase?

    Hi Melissa!
    That is the $64,000 question. At this point, the construction in Fantasyland is still somewhat "fluid", meaning that although things are going smoothly, it is still too early to pinpoint the schedule. I was recently at the D23 Expo in California and in speaking with the Imagineers who are working on the project, their "hope" is that most of the Fantasyland Expansion will be open by "late 2012" as you mention, but they did not specify. I would stay tuned to Disney Parks Blog and other sources of Disney info for the latest updates.
    I hope that things are ready in time for your visit, because from what I saw, it is going to be incredible!! :)
